What is Facial Recognition Technology?

It is a technology that creates a unique identity for different individuals to verify and access sensitive information.

It is used in verification, authentication, and surveillance. In 2022, its market was at $5 billion, and by 2032 it is expected to grow at a CAGR of 14%, worth $19 billion.

Facial Recognition Technology requires a good combination of capable hardware and software to operate seamlessly.

Overall, this technology identifies faces through its robust datasets to verify and access sensitive information.

How does Facial Recognition work? 

Facial Recognition technology works on the concept of deep learning, which is a subset of machine learning algorithms, known as Convolutional Neural Networks (CNN), that is used for image classification tasks.

It requires three important components to operate successfully.

Hardware for capturing images, intelligence for comparing captured faces with existing data, and a robust database of identities.

Facial Recognition technology functions in three phases:

  • Detecting
  • Analyzing
  • Recognition
     

In detecting, it finds a face in an image or video and also catches a glimpse of facial features that help to get better results in the other two phases of facial recognition.

In analyzing, face mapping is the main thing that includes the distance between eyes, the distance between forehead to chin, the depth of eye sockets, the contour of the lips, ears, and chin, and many other things.

All these things are important to consider when detecting your face as a unique identity. Face analysis is stored as a mathematical formula, called faceprint.

Like fingerprints, the face print is also a unique identity that every person has.

In recognition, it confirms the identity of the face and delivers the most relevant outcome.

Why is  Facial Recognition Technology Important? 

The importance of this technology lies in its rich features like contactless verification and authentication of any person. Despite its privacy concerns, it is a very good option for industries like security, surveillance, or law enforcement agencies.

Yes, there is a lot of noise about its accuracy, bias, and data security, and all these things are matters of concern, but implementing strict regulations on facial recognition technologies is a great way to develop a more reliable resource for businesses and the government as well.

Another reason for its importance is that it holds benefits like reduced crime rates, compatibility with other technologies, better customer experience, faster processing, improved security, and many more.

It has also become significant because of its shortcomings. Every new technology has its black side and facial recognition has too. It's important to highlight the significance of its disadvantages, like privacy concerns, racial and gender biases, sometimes providing inaccurate results with older images and more.

So facial recognition technology is important because it provides us with a vision to see the big picture of any new technology's future. It holds some remarkable benefits along with some serious concerns that offer great insight into what the future holds.

Companies that provide Facial Recognition Technology in 2023: 

As its use increased in every industry, many companies came up and started providing it. Industries like business, banking, healthcare, crime & law enforcement, aviation, borders, marketing, and many others are seeking the services of facial recognition technology. Companies that provide it are given below: 

Cognitec: 

Its large database provides compatibility with instant face matching. It offers biometric data protection with template encryption. It is mainly used for security and law enforcement.

Kairos: 

It offers Cloud API integration with KYC verification as well as face detection that assists with finding a face in images. It is one of the best options for different business types.

Amazon Rekognition: 

It is a very well-known facial recognition software across the globe. It has a huge database that improves accuracy and also has features like content moderation that helps to recognize useful content or inappropriate content as well. Furthermore, it is best suited for all cases of facial recognition technology.

Aware Inc: 

It is a very old company that has sustained its credibility throughout the years. It is the best provider of biometric identification like fingerprint detection, iris detection, and now facial recognition software as well. Its facial recognition software is used for access control, ID verification, surveillance, and personalized customer experience as well.

There are many more players in the market for facial recognition technology, such as Luxand, Face Phi, Fujitsu, Noldus, and so on.

Where will Facial Recognition Technology take us? 

The future of facial recognition technology depends on two factors. Accuracy and regulations. These two are quite a matter when considering the future of it. It depends on how accurate its software will be and how well it will be regulated.

As for now, its accuracy is not what we are looking for, and there are not enough regulations on it, which is debatable.

Given its increasing use cases, it has become very important that its accuracy be made more satisfactory and such regulation should be imposed on it which can eliminate all its concerns.

Overall, the future of facial recognition technology looks bright and optimistic, but many issues need to be addressed as soon as possible.
